bn:01211264n
Noun Named Entity
Categories: Articles with short description, Corinthian League (football), Sport in Slough, Football clubs in Berkshire, Athenian League
EN
Slough Town F.C.  Slough F.C.  Slough FC  Slough Town  Slough Town F. C.
EN
Slough Town Football Club is a semi-professional English football club based in Slough, Berkshire. Wikipedia
Definitions
Relations
Sources
EN
Slough Town Football Club is a semi-professional English football club based in Slough, Berkshire. Wikipedia
English association football club based in Slough Wikidata